Abstract
métodos de codificação e de decodificação de umanuvem de pontos, e, dispositivo eletrônico. são providos métodos e aparelhos de codificação/decodificação de uma nuvem de pontos para/de um fluxo de bits de dados de nuvem de pontos codificados representando um objeto físico, cada ponto da nuvem de pontos está associado a coordenadas esféricas representando um ângulo azimutal responsivo a um ângulo de captura de um sensor que capturou o ponto e um raio responsivo a uma distância do ponto a um referencial. o método de codificação compreende a quantização adaptativa de um ângulo azimutal de erro residual, derivado do ângulo azimutal, com base no raio.
